    How to Merge PDF Files

    📁

    Step 1: Upload PDFs

    Click "Add PDFs" and select two or more PDF files from your device. You can add as many as you need.

    ⚙️

    Step 2: Merge

    Click the "Merge PDFs" button. Our tool will combine all your PDF files into one document automatically.

    ⬇️

    Step 3: Download

    Download your merged PDF instantly. No email required, no account needed.
